WAVES Bazaar, the premier global e-marketplace for the Media & Entertainment (M&E) industry, is poised to make a significant impact at its inaugural edition from May 1-4, 2025, at Jio World Convention Centre, Mumbai. As a key highlight of WAVES 2025, the marketplace will unite industry leaders from Film, TV, and AVGC (Animation, VFX, Gaming, and Comics), fostering unparalleled opportunities for collaboration, content showcasing, and business expansion.
With a vision to establish India as a global content powerhouse, WAVES Bazaar will feature curated industry segments such as the Viewing Room, Market Screenings, Buyer & Seller Meetings, and the high-energy Pitchroom, designed to catalyse cross-border partnerships and drive innovation.
Key Segments at WAVES Bazaar
Viewing Room & Market Screenings: Buyers, sales agents, and distributors will gain exclusive access to fresh and compelling films, series, and AVGC projects, opening doors to content distribution, licensing, and syndication.
Buyer & Seller Meetings: In partnership with FICCI Frames Content Marketplace, structured B2B meetings will connect producers, studios, broadcasters, and platforms, fostering global collaborations and accelerating deal-making.
Pitchroom: A launchpad for emerging talent, this dynamic platform will enable creators, filmmakers, and innovators to pitch their most promising concepts to investors, producers, and commissioning editors.

About WAVES
The inaugural World Audio Visual & Entertainment Summit (WAVES)鈥攁 landmark event hosted by the Government of India鈥攚ill take place in Mumbai from May 1-4, 2025. The summit aims to showcase India鈥檚 creative strength and amplify its role as a global hub for content creation, intellectual property, and technological advancements across Broadcasting, Print Media, Films, Animation, Gaming, AI, AR/VR, and more.
